Gain is a versatile word that can be used in a variety of contexts. It can refer to acquiring something, achieving a goal, or making progress. Here are some tips for using the word gain in a sentence:


1. Use gain to describe acquiring something: When you obtain something that you did not have before, you can use the word gain to describe the process.

For example, "I gained a new client for my business" or "She gained a lot of knowledge from her studies."


2. Use gain to describe achieving a goal: When you reach a goal or accomplish something, you can use the word gain to describe the achievement.

For example, "He gained recognition for his work in the field" or "She gained a promotion at work."


3. Use gain to describe making progress: When you make progress towards a goal or objective, you can use the word gain to describe the progress.

For example, "We gained ground in the negotiations" or "The team gained momentum in the second half of the game."


4. Use gain in a positive or negative context: Gain can be used to describe positive or negative outcomes.

For example, "She gained a lot of weight over the holidays" or "He gained a lot of respect from his colleagues for his hard work."


5. Use gain in different tenses: Gain can be used in different tenses to describe past, present, or future actions.

For example, "I gained a lot of experience in my previous job" (past tense), "We are gaining more customers every day" (present tense), or "They will gain a lot of knowledge from this training program" (future tense).

Overall, gain is a useful word that can be used in a variety of contexts. By following these tips, you can use the word gain effectively in your writing and communication.

All the parts of speech in English are used to make sentences. All sentences include two parts: the subject and the verb (this is also known as the predicate). The subject is the person or thing that does something or that is described in the sentence. The verb is the action the person or thing takes or the description of the person or thing. If a sentence doesn’t have a subject and a verb, it is not a complete sentence (e.g., In the sentence “Went to bed,” we don’t know who went to bed).
